Die Erfindung betrifft einen Gurtstraffer für ein Sicherheitsgurtsystem.The The invention relates to a belt tensioner for a safety belt system.
Gurtstraffer für Sicherheitsgurtsysteme können z. B. als sogenannte Linearstraffer, Kugelstraffer oder dgl. ausgebildet sein.pretensioners for safety belt systems can z. B. as so-called Linear tensioners, ball tensioners or the like. Be formed.
Bei Kugelstraffern beaufschlagt ein Gasgenerator ein in einem Rohr aufgenommenes Kraftübertragungsmittel in Form einer Reihe von Kugeln. Das Kraftübertragungsmittel wird mit einem hohen Druck nach vorne geschoben und treibt ein Antriebsrad an, welches mit einer Gurtspule gekoppelt ist.at Kugelstraffern acts on a gas generator accommodated in a pipe Power transmission means in the form of a series of balls. The Power transmission means is at a high pressure after pushed forward and drives a drive wheel, which with a Belt reel is coupled.

Die Aufgabe der Erfindung besteht darin, einen Gurtstraffer für ein Sicherheitsgurtsystem bereitzustellen, der sich durch eine einfache Bauweise sowie durch eine vereinfachte Abdichtung auszeichnet.The The object of the invention is a belt tensioner for To provide a safety belt system that is characterized by a simple Design and characterized by a simplified seal.
Zu diesem Zweck sieht die Erfindung einen Gurtstraffer für ein Sicherheitsgurtsystem vor mit einem Straffergehäuse, einer Antriebseinheit und einem durch die Antriebseinheit bewegten Kraftübertragungsmittel, wobei zwischen der Antriebseinheit und dem Kraftübertragungsmittel ein Multifunktionsteil vorgesehen ist, das von der Antriebseinheit weg gegen das Kraftübertragungsmittel bewegbar ist, und wobei das Multifunktionsteil einen Ventilabschnitt und einen am Straffergehäuse angreifenden Dichtabschnitt aufweist. Beim erfindungsgemäßen Gurtstraffer wird also eine Dichtung zwischen der Antriebseinheit und dem Kraftübertragungsmittel vorgesehen, weshalb der Raum zwischen der Antriebseinheit und dem Kraftübertragungsmittel abgedichtet ist. Der Dichtabschnitt ist Teil des Multifunktionsteils und ist im Straffergehäuse beweglich angeordnet. Das von der Antriebseinheit erzeugte Druckgas bewegt das Multifunktionsteil von der Antriebseinheit weg, und das Multifunktionsteil schiebt das Kraftübertragungsmittel von der Antriebseinheit weg. Der Dichtabschnitt ist dabei nicht in einem im Straffergehäuse aufgenommenen Kolben vorgesehen, sondern an einem direkt am Straffergehäuse angreifenden Multifunktionsteil.To For this purpose, the invention provides a belt tensioner for a safety belt system with a tensioner housing, a drive unit and a moving by the drive unit Power transmission means, wherein between the drive unit and the power transmission means provided a multi-functional part is that of the drive unit away against the power transmission means is movable, and wherein the multifunction part is a valve section and a tightening section engaging the tightener housing having. In the belt tensioner according to the invention So is a seal between the drive unit and the power transmission means provided, which is why the space between the drive unit and the Power transmission means is sealed. The sealing section is part of the multifunction part and is in the Straffergehäuse movably arranged. The compressed gas generated by the drive unit moves the multifunction part away from the drive unit, and that Multifunction part pushes the power transmission means away from the drive unit. The sealing section is not provided in a piston accommodated in the Straffergehäuse, but on a right on the penalty box attacking Multifunction part.
Vorzugsweise besitzt das Multifunktionsteil im nicht aktivierten Zustand eine Auslaßöffnung. Über die Auslaßöffnung kann Druckgas aus dem zwischen der Antriebseinheit und dem Multifunktionsteil gebildeten Druckraum ausströmen, so daß das Druckgas nach dem Straffen aus Sicherheitsgründen langsam abströmen kann.Preferably the multifunction part has a non-activated state Outlet. About the outlet can compressed gas from the formed between the drive unit and the multifunction part Pressure chamber flow, so that the pressurized gas after for safety reasons, slowly exude the tightening can.
Insbesondere ist ein Berstmittel in Form einer Berstscheibe vorgesehen. Das Berstmittel verschließt einen Kanal, über den Gas aus dem Druckraum ausströmen kann, und kann ab einem bestimmten Gasdruck im Druckraum bersten. Damit ist gewährleistet, daß oberhalb eines vorbestimmten Gasdrucks im Druckraum Gas über die Auslaßöffnung abrupt aus dem Druckraum entweichen kann. Auf diese Weise ist sichergestellt, daß auch bei einer Zündung der Treibladung im ungünstigsten Fall kein übermäßig hoher Gasdruck im Druckraum entstehen kann. Eventuell auftretende Berstflammen und/oder Heißgase bleiben deshalb innerhalb des Straffergehäuses, was die Brandgefahr minimiert.Especially a bursting means in the form of a rupture disc is provided. The bursting agent closes a channel, via the gas from the Pressure chamber can flow, and can from a certain Burst gas pressure in the pressure chamber. This ensures that that above a predetermined gas pressure in the pressure chamber Gas off abruptly through the outlet can escape the pressure chamber. In this way it is ensured that even with an ignition of the propellant in worst case no overly high gas pressure can occur in the pressure chamber. Eventually occurring Burst flames and / or hot gases therefore remain within of the tensioner housing, which minimizes the risk of fire.
In einer besonders einfachen und kostengünstigen Ausführung ist die Auslaßöffnung in dem Berstmittel vorgesehen, so daß dieses eine Doppelfunktion innehat.In a particularly simple and inexpensive design if the outlet opening is provided in the bursting means, so that this has a double function.
Das Multifunktionsteil kann aus mehreren Einzelteilen zusammengesetzt sein, wobei der Dichtabschnitt an einem Dichtkörper und der Ventilabschnitt an einem Ventilkörper vorgesehen ist. Die einzelnen Teile (Dichtkörper und Ventilkörper) werden gesondert hergestellt und anschließend mittels eines geeigneten Verfahrens zu einem Multifunktionsteil zusammengesetzt. Sie können somit aus unterschiedlichen Materialien bestehen.The Multifunction part can be composed of several individual parts be, wherein the sealing portion of a sealing body and the valve portion is provided on a valve body. The individual parts (sealing body and valve body) are prepared separately and then by means of a suitable Procedure to a multifunction part composed. You can thus consist of different materials.
Insbesondere ist das Berstmittel mit dem Ventilkörper verpreßt. Das Verpressen des Berstmittels und des Ventilkörpers ist einfach und kostengünstig. Auch kann das Berstmittel in den Ventilkörper einrolliert werden. Natürlich sind auch andere Befestigungsarten denkbar.Especially the bursting agent is pressed with the valve body. The compression of the bursting means and the valve body is easy and inexpensive. Also, the bursting agent in rolled up the valve body. Naturally Other types of attachment are conceivable.
Der Ventilkörper kann einen Kanal haben, der auf der von der Antriebseinheit abgewandten Seite in Schlitzen ausläuft. Über den Kanal und die Schlitze strömt das Gas nach vorne, also in Richtung des Kraftübertragungsmittels. Die Schlitze sind zum Beispiel kreuz- oder sternförmig.The valve body may have a channel which terminates in slots on the side remote from the drive unit. Through the channel and the slots, the gas flows forward, ie in the direction of the power transmission means. The slots are, for example, cross-shaped or star-shaped.
Vorzugsweise ist der Dichtabschnitt ein sich in Richtung Antriebseinheit seitlich zunehmend nach außen erstreckender Randabschnitt des Dichtkörpers. Der elastische Dichtabschnitt kann sich dem Verlauf des Straffergehäuses anpassen und Schwankungen des Innendurchmessers des Straffergehäuses ausgleichen, weshalb kaum noch Leckageströme auftreten.Preferably the sealing portion is a laterally towards the drive unit increasingly outwardly extending edge portion of the sealing body. The elastic sealing portion may be the course of the tensioner housing adjust and variations in the inside diameter of the tensioner housing compensate, which is why hardly any leakage currents occur.
Insbesondere sind der Dichtkörper und der Ventilkörper über einen in eine Ausnehmung hineinragenden Vorsprung miteinander verbunden und zueinander zentriert. Der Ventilkörper wird so zum Dichtkörper ausgerichtet, daß er nicht am Straffergehäuse angreift, weshalb keine Reibung zwischen dem Ventilkörper und dem Straffergehäuse auftritt.Especially are the sealing body and the valve body over a projecting into a recess projection connected together and centered on each other. The valve body is thus the sealing body Aligned that he is not at the Straffergehäuse attacks, which is why there is no friction between the valve body and the Straffergehäuse occurs.
